I did not think the story really needed the court scenes all that much. It made it a little beat over the head and longer. However, I loved how full this book was of story and viewpoints. I feel would be great discussion. Still very very relevant book right now in the world of current and upcoming AI. Are we asking "should we" and how maybe "not to" or are we just sitting back and seeing what happens cause it looks fun? I feel this book might be harder to find now but I am glad I went back and finished it so much. I hope those with access will check it out.
